
Here's the basic recipe:
2 cups of dried fruit: chop, not too finely, but to a size that's easy to eat
1.25 cups of nuts: roughly chopped
2 cups of crushed oatmeal.
In a bowl, mix 2eggs, 3 ripe bananas, a dash of vanilla, a pinch of salt if desired.
MIX above ingredients.
Melt over low flame: 1 ounce of butter and 1/2 cup of brown sugar
ADD to first mixture and stir it all togther
Put in a buttered/floured medium size baking dish and bake for about 30 min at 350F. (note..this is not so precise, so keep checking the bars to make sure they are done and not burning)
There are many ways to modify the recipe: use honey for part of all of the brown sugar, use sweet potatoes(cooked) for some of the banana, add chocolate chips and cut back on the sugar, oil instead of butter...whatever you can think of should work!
